My House Rules for Batting:

Rule 1 -
Must wait until the AI throws one strike in the count to swing, unless it is a 2-0 or 3-0 count. If an out is recorded on that swing, I lose the power swing on 2-0 and 3-0 counts and have to wait until the AI throws a strike to swing with the contact swing.

Rule 2 - Must use
Power swing on all 2-0 and 3-0 counts (square button), must use contact swing on 1 and 2 strike counts (X button).

Rule 3 - Only allowed one batter every 3 innings to swing at the first pitch. (First Pitch Swinging) This allows me not to step to the plate every at bat and have to wait for a strike to be thrown.

My House Rules for Pitching:

Rule 1 - I now use a deck of cards to determine my every pitch. Location is wherever you want. If there are four pitches in a clockwise sequence such as fastball, curve, 2 seam fastball, change-up, then 1,5,9 equals fastball, 2,6,10 equals curve and so forth.

Rule 2 - only one pickoff attempt per at bat

Rule 3 - Starters can go as long as they want until the following occurs.

Rule 3a - A total of 10 base runners combined in (hits, errors, walks)

Rule 3b - a total of 9 base runners and 2 men on base.

Rule 3c - tied or losing after the 7th inning or the above occurs before.

Rule 3d - after 7th inning, starter may continue until potential tying run comes to the plate. (Such as leading 4-2 and the AI has one runner on base. Tying run is coming up, must be pulled. (Unless you are pitching a no-hitter or perfect game, then rule applies after first hit is allowed)

Rule 4 - Relievers can go a maximum of 4 innings for long relievers, 3 innings for middle, and 2 innings setups and closers, or one of the following:

Rule 4b - 4 earned runs or
a total of 5 base runners combined (hits, errors, walks) for Long Relievers, 3 earned runs or a total of 5 base runners combined (hits, errors, walks) for Middle Relievers, 2 earned runs or a total of 5 base runners combined (hits, errors, walks) for Set Up Relievers or Closers,

Rule 4c - setup man
automatically enters in 8th if winning by only 1 run or potential tying run comes to the plate, and closer automatically enters in 9th if winning by 3 runs or less. (unless you are pitching a no-hitter or perfect game, then rule applies after first hit is allowed)

My House Rules For Base Running:

Rule 1 - only one extra step lead for baserunners. If the AI pitcher throws to the base you lead from, you lose that extra step for the remainder at bat. Use it wisely.

Rule 2 - Can steal as much as you want, until you get caught stealing. Rule resets at the beginning of each AI pitching change.

*****ALL RULES ABOVE THAT DON'T INVOLVE AI PITCHING CHANGES RESET AT THE BEGINNING OF EVERY 9 EXTRA INNINGS.*****
